"Human jaw and fragments of bone, being portions of the greater part of a skeleton, found in a tumulus at Orsedd Wen, parish of Llangollen in March 1850 - supposed, upon tolerable grounds to the remains of Gwen, son of Llywarch Hen, Prince of the Cumbrian ....... in the 6th century."
Site Name: Orseddwen, Llangollen
Notes: Found in tumulus in March 1850
